Beginning with the striking, pale copper color, this is very unconventional rosé champagne. Wonderful fruit aromas that range from cherry and wild strawberry to persimmon and candied orange with a touch of sushi ginger. Then comes the mouth-filling and well-structured palate that has an amazing grainy-chalky feel to it, unlike anything else in this category. Very long, saline finish. A cuvée of pinot noir with a small amount of chardonnay that was vinified in amphoras. From organically grown grapes. Drink or hold.
95 points, James Suckling (Jul 2022)
The NV Dame-Jane is simply gorgeous, evoking aromas of tangerine, spices, red berries, peony, rose and herbs, followed by a medium-bodied, vinous and layered palate with bright acids and a satiny, tense mid-palate enhanced by a phenolic core of fruit with a superb gastronomic bitterness. Macerated for eight hours and matured in amphorae and sandstone containers, this blend of 90% Pinot Noir and 10% Chardonnay was disgorged in January 2024 with a dosage of five grams per liter.
94 points, Yohan Castaing, Wine Advocate (Oct 2024)
The NV Dame-Jane is exquisite. Soft, layered and super-expressive, this has a ton to offer. Crushed red berry fruit, orange peel, spice, mint, cedar and rose petal caress the palate. Dame-Jane is 100% Pinot Noir that sees a light pressing of about eight hours. A touch of still Pinot is then blended in, and the wine is aged in amphora. It’s a quirky wine, but time in the glass does wonders. Dosage is 5 grams per liter. Disgorged: March 21, 2023.
93 points, Antonio Galloni, Vinous (Mar 2024)
Vinified entirely in amphora, the Dame Jane NV is a Pinot Noir rosé that includes a portion of perpetual reserve Pinot Noir, plus a small percentage of Chardonnay added with still Pinot Noir in the final blend. Bursting with aromas of juicy red fruit, spice, anise, orange peel and toast, the medium-bodied, creamy palate has a savory red fruit, spice and honey core enlivened by a precise line of acidity. It is a refreshing, gastronomic rosé that finishes long with a tannic hint of red apple peel.
93 points, Sarah Mayo, Wine Independent (Nov 2023)
